As of July 2026, Josh Hawley is a Republican who holds the seat of U.S. Senate in Missouri. Federal Election Commission filings report $1,696,758 in total receipts for the 2026 cycle. The largest identified industry sources of PAC money to the campaign are Labor Unions, Hospitals & Health Care, and Pharmaceutical. Josh Hawley represents Missouri in the U.S. Senate, where he has served since 2019. He previously served as Missouri Attorney General, taught at the University of Missouri School of Law, and clerked for Chief Justice John Roberts on the U.S. Supreme Court; he has authored several books on American politics and culture.
